Why Routine Teeth Cleaning Matters

Plaque hardens into tartar within 24–48 hours and can't be removed by toothbrush alone. Left unchecked, it causes gum inflammation (gingivitis), eventually leading to bone loss (periodontitis), bad breath, and tooth mobility. A 30–45 minute cleaning every six months prevents almost all of this.

What Happens During a Cleaning at Dent Heal Bandra

Step 1 — Examination. A quick check for cavities, gum issues, and overall oral health.

Step 2 — Ultrasonic scaling. Gentle ultrasonic vibrations remove tartar above and below the gumline.

Step 3 — Polishing. A soft, abrasive paste polishes tooth surfaces to remove surface stains.

Step 4 — Flossing & rinse. Final flossing and a fluoride or antibacterial rinse for a fresh finish.

Step 5 — Hygiene coaching. We show you any spots you're missing in your daily routine.

Will My Teeth Look Whiter After Cleaning?

Yes — but cleaning removes surface stains, not deep discolouration. For deeper whitening, we offer professional whitening separately and often pair the two.

How Often Should You Get Cleanings?

Every six months for most patients, every three to four months for those with periodontal history, smokers, or pregnant patients.

Will cleaning damage my enamel?

No. Modern ultrasonic scalers are designed to remove tartar without affecting enamel.

How long does a cleaning appointment take?

Around 30–45 minutes for a standard cleaning. Deep cleanings for periodontal cases may take longer.

Will my teeth feel sensitive after cleaning?

Very mild, short-term sensitivity is common — usually settling within 24–48 hours.

Is teeth cleaning safe during pregnancy?

Yes, and actually recommended. Pregnancy increases gum-disease risk, so regular cleanings are protective.

What is professional teeth cleaning?

Professional teeth cleaning is a preventive dental procedure that removes plaque, tartar, and surface stains from the teeth. It also includes polishing the teeth to create a smoother surface, making it more difficult for plaque to accumulate.

Why can't brushing alone remove tartar?

Plaque can harden into tartar (calculus) if it isn't removed regularly. Once tartar forms, it firmly adheres to the teeth and cannot be removed by brushing or flossing alone. Professional dental instruments are required to safely eliminate these deposits.

How often should I get my teeth professionally cleaned?

Most people benefit from professional teeth cleaning every six months. However, individuals with gum disease, orthodontic appliances, smokers, or those prone to heavy tartar buildup may require more frequent cleanings based on their dentist's advice.

What is the difference between plaque and tartar?

Plaque is a soft, sticky film of bacteria that forms on teeth every day. If not removed through proper oral hygiene, it hardens into tartar, which increases the risk of cavities, gum disease, and persistent bad breath.

Does professional teeth cleaning whiten teeth?

Professional cleaning removes external stains caused by tea, coffee, tobacco, and certain foods, making teeth appear cleaner and brighter. However, it does not change the natural shade of the teeth like a professional whitening treatment.

Is teeth cleaning painful?

Most patients experience little to no discomfort during routine cleaning. If there is significant tartar buildup or gum inflammation, you may feel mild sensitivity, which usually subsides shortly after the procedure.

Can professional cleaning help reduce bad breath?

Yes. Persistent bad breath is often linked to plaque, tartar, and bacteria around the teeth and gums. Professional cleaning removes these deposits and supports better oral hygiene, which can help improve breath freshness.

Does teeth cleaning help prevent gum disease?

Yes. Regular scaling and polishing remove bacteria and hardened deposits that contribute to gum inflammation. Routine professional cleanings play an important role in reducing the risk of gingivitis and supporting long-term gum health.

How long does a professional teeth cleaning appointment take?

A routine cleaning appointment typically takes between 30 and 60 minutes, depending on the amount of plaque and tartar present and the overall condition of your teeth and gums.

Can smokers benefit from regular teeth cleaning?

Yes. Smoking increases the likelihood of stain accumulation, tartar buildup, and gum disease. Professional cleanings help remove external stains and allow the dentist to monitor oral health more closely.

Should I avoid eating after a teeth cleaning session?

If your cleaning includes fluoride treatment, your dentist may advise waiting for a short period before eating or drinking. Otherwise, most patients can resume their normal diet, although avoiding highly staining foods for a few hours may help maintain the polished appearance.

Is professional teeth cleaning safe for sensitive teeth?

Yes. Dentists can modify cleaning techniques for patients with tooth sensitivity or exposed root surfaces. Dent Heal tailors preventive care to each patient's comfort level while ensuring effective plaque and tartar removal.

Can children and teenagers undergo professional teeth cleaning?

Absolutely. Regular professional cleaning helps children and teenagers maintain healthy teeth and gums, supports good oral hygiene habits, and allows early detection of dental problems as they grow.

What can I do to keep my teeth clean between dental visits?

Brush twice daily with fluoride toothpaste, floss every day, clean your tongue, limit sugary snacks, drink plenty of water, and schedule regular dental check-ups to help maintain healthy teeth and gums.
